老师你之前不是说文件上传时隐藏参数接收不到了吗?怎么在这个地方就可以了

老师你之前不是说文件上传时隐藏参数接收不到了吗?怎么在这个地方就可以了

正在回答 回答被采纳积分+1

登陆购买课程后可参与讨论,去登陆

4回答
提问者 慕沐0220913 2020-02-22 14:54:04
  • 同学你好,同学是疑惑这个update为什么可以传递过来,这里是无法获取input中提交的参数哦,这里的method=update 是在连接后边拼接的参数哦,这个是可以接收到的,然后接受input中传过来的参数还是调用的UploadUtils这个自己封装的工具来接受的哦。如果我的回答解决了你的问题,请采纳,祝学习愉快.
    2020-02-22 14:58:50
好帮手慕阿莹 2020-02-22 14:47:05

同学你好,同学是误会老师的意思了。

老师表示的意思是,当form使用http://img1.sycdn.imooc.com//climg/5e50cd1909b35f9402410040.jpg

这个文件流的方式传输的时候,所有的input表单不能使用request.getparameter()这种方式,在后台获取input表单提交的参数。不是单指隐藏参数哦,当然,隐藏参数也算一种。

不过,咱们这里并没有使用request.getparameter()这种方式获取,

而是采用我们自己封装的fileItem形式获取的。与是否是隐藏参数无关哦。

http://img1.sycdn.imooc.com//climg/5e50cdd609154b0508700179.jpg

隐藏参数和普通的唯一区别就是不在jsp页面上展示哦。

如果我的回答解决了你的问题,请采纳,祝学习愉快.

  • 提问者 慕沐0220913 #1
    老师为什么这边是可以用request.getParamenter()接收input隐藏参数
    2020-02-22 14:55:59
  • 好帮手慕阿莹 回复 提问者 慕沐0220913 #2
    同学你好,这里不是用的request.getParamenter()接收input隐藏参数而是用的UploadUtils这个自己封装的工具来接受的哦。这里只接受了跟在链接后边拼过来的参数,跳转到指定方法。祝学习愉快。
    2020-02-22 15:24:57
提问者 慕沐0220913 2020-02-22 10:45:18
好帮手慕柯南 2020-02-20 17:46:26

同学你好!

老师看视频,没有听到老师说这样不能接收呢?同学具体指的是哪里呢,是否是其它知识和这里搞混了,你可以再详细指明一下,这样老师可以更好的帮助你。

隐藏的参数是不能显示在页面上,但是在后台是可以获取到的。

如果我的回答解决了你的疑惑,请采纳,祝学习愉快~

  • 提问者 慕沐0220913 #1
    老师大概在4.6节那说的
    2020-02-22 10:46:05
问题已解决,确定采纳
还有疑问,暂不采纳

恭喜解决一个难题,获得1积分~

来为老师/同学的回答评分吧

0 星
请稍等 ...
意见反馈 帮助中心 APP下载
官方微信

在线咨询

领取优惠

免费试听

领取大纲

扫描二维码,添加
你的专属老师